Wedbush analyst Dan Ives told MarketWatch that he now estimates that Twitter is worth closer to $15 billion.
Elon Musk tried to back out of his $44 billion deal for Twitter over the summer as valuations for advertising-dependent technology platforms plunged, but now he seems to want others to join him in investing in the company at that same valuation.
And those companies are not suffering from some of the issues Musk has created at Twitter. The broader advertising sector is under pressure due to the economy, but Twitter reportedly has seen an exodus of advertisers due to a stream of controversy on the platform under Musk’s ownership. Musk paid some of his own money for Twitter, and his sales of Tesla stock after taking control of the social-media company are among the new issues of concern for the carmaker’s investors. Twitter also has a heavy debt burden.
